Hemodialysis
Positives
Possible Negatives
Staff performs treatment (center)
Requires travel to a center
Regular contact with people in the center
Fixed treatment schedule
Three times per week
Requires a partner for home hemodialysis
No external access required
Permanent internal access
No equipment/supplies at home
Two needle sticks for each treatment
Travel not required for home hemodialysis
Diet and fluid restricted
Some risk of infection
Peritoneal Dialysis
Positives
Possible Negatives
Patient involved in self-care
Four exchanges per day
Control over schedule/freedom
Permanent external catheter
Once a month clinic visits
Some risk of infection
No needles
Potential weight gain
More steady physical condition
Supplies stored at home
Less restricted diet
Body image change
